Robust Design and Contamination Prevention
Critical to any PCR nucleic acid test is the prevention of sample contamination. The Npex 192 addresses this with a multi-faceted approach: it includes negative-pressure HEPA filtration to capture airborne particles, UV disinfection to eliminate potential pathogens, and an anti-dripping design to prevent cross-contamination. These features, coupled with automatic power-off after UV disinfection, ensure that the PCR testing environment remains as uncontaminated and controlled as possible.
